ConductAtlas Analysis

Why it matters (compliance & governance perspective)

The provision operationalizes OpenAI's authority to embed non-negotiable control parameters in model behavior independent of user direction. This establishes the institutional mechanism through which certain outputs or actions are systemically prevented regardless of how users structure requests.

Consumer impact (what this means for users)

Users operate under terms that authorize OpenAI to define and enforce predetermined behavioral boundaries in model responses. Users' ability to direct model output is limited by these embedded constraints, which OpenAI applies based on its assessment of potential harms.

▸ View Original Clause Language DOCUMENT RECORD
"
Hardcoded behaviors are things OpenAI's models should always or never do regardless of operator and user instructions. They are actions or abstentions whose potential harms to the world or to trust in OpenAI or our models are so severe that we think no business or personal justification could outweigh the cost of engaging in them.

— Excerpt from OpenAI's Usage Policies
